Understanding the Structure of Chinese Words

Before diving into the shortest words, it’s vital to understand how Chinese words are structured. Unlike many alphabetic languages that combine letters to form words, Chinese uses logograms—characters that represent words or morphemes.

Single-Character Words (Monosyllabic Words)

– These are words made up of one character.
– Each character corresponds to a syllable and has its own meaning.
– Many basic nouns, pronouns, verbs, and adjectives fall into this category.
– Examples include 我 (wǒ – I, me), 你 (nǐ – you), 水 (shuǐ – water), 火 (huǒ – fire).

Multi-Character Words

– Most modern Chinese words consist of two or more characters.
– Combining characters often creates compound words with specific meanings.
– For example, 手机 (shǒujī – mobile phone) combines 手 (hand) and 机 (machine).

The shortest words, therefore, are typically single-character words, which are foundational for learning Chinese.

The Role of Single-Character Words in Chinese Grammar

Single-character words in Chinese are not just minimal in length but also play key grammatical roles.

Pronouns

– 我 (wǒ) – I, me
– 你 (nǐ) – you
– 他 (tā) – he, him
– 她 (tā) – she, her
– 它 (tā) – it

These pronouns are indispensable for communication and appear frequently in all forms of spoken and written Chinese.

Verbs

Many single-character verbs express fundamental actions or states:

– 是 (shì) – to be
– 有 (yǒu) – to have
– 去 (qù) – to go
– 来 (lái) – to come

Negation and Particles

– 不 (bù) – not (negation)
– 没 (méi) – not (used with past tense verbs)
– 了 (le) – particle indicating completed action

Why Learning the Shortest Words Is Important for Chinese Language Learners

Builds a Strong Vocabulary Base

Single-character words are among the first vocabulary items taught to beginners because they are frequently used and essential for basic communication.

Enhances Reading Comprehension

Since many texts, especially children’s books and beginner materials, rely heavily on single-character words, knowing these helps learners understand content more quickly.

Facilitates Spoken Communication

Short words are often key to forming simple sentences and questions, enabling learners to engage in everyday conversations.

Improves Listening Skills

Familiarity with these words makes it easier to recognize and process spoken Chinese, even in fast or informal speech.
